Transaction 103a6ddcd4462562f60cd8baff7603c6ea3567b2b003f89d68bc1cffb0270f98

1 Input
2 Outputs
  • 103a6ddcd4462562f60cd8baff7603c6ea3567b2b003f89d68bc1cffb0270f98:0
  • value  11646
    address  1DHvPvhFS3kx8bckUuV3mf95XVExouYoax
  • 103a6ddcd4462562f60cd8baff7603c6ea3567b2b003f89d68bc1cffb0270f98:1
  • value  4749288
    address  1Kgy3e87GmyndSbJerm7kyWaj8BtrNcrrS